EPISODE # 12000 SET TO AIR ON DECEMBER 26, 2012 Barring any unscheduled news preemptions, "Days of Our Lives" is set to air its milestone 12,000th episode on Wednesday, December 26, 2012. The airdate may be pushed back by as much as two weeks, however, based on what decision NBC Sports makes regarding the 2012 Summer Olympics, which could preempt from 0 to 10 episodes of "Days" from 7/30/12-8/10/12. SCHEDULED PREEMPTIONS FOR 2012: Fri. 6/8/12 French Open Tennis Semifinals Mon. 9/3/12 PGA Golf Deutsche Bank Finals Thu. 11/22/12 National Dog Show Fri. 11/23/12 NHL Hockey WIMBLEDON OFF NBC: NBC will not be preempting "Days" this year for the Wimbledon Tennis semifinals on Thursday, July 7 and Friday, July 8. NBC no longer has the rights to Wimbledon. OLYMPICS PREEMPTIONS UP IN THE AIR: Mon. 7/30/12-Fri. 8/10/12 The schedule has not yet been announced for the 2012 Summer Olympics. However, live events will be taking place in London when it is 1PM Eastern, so NBC may preempt some or all 10 days for live coverage. http://www.jason47.com |

That, or just a few news preemptions even. There could be a preemption around Election Day if the results are close. If NBC airs just 3 days of Olympics preemptions and 1 news preemption, that would push episode # 12000 to the first episode of 2013, on 1/2/13. The earliest "Days" can airs its 12,000th episode is 12/26. 4 additional preemptions (in addition to the 4 already known about) will push #12000 into 2013. Edited by Jason47, Feb 6 2012, 04:14 PM.
